Active Ingredients (in each tablet)
Docusate Sodium 50 mg
Sennosides 8.6 mg
Purpose
Stool Softener
Laxative
Uses
- relieves occasional constipation (irregularity)
- generally produces a bowel movement in 6-12 hours
Warnings
Do not use
- if you are now taking mineral oil, unless directed by a doctor
- laxative products for longer than 1 week unless directed by a doctor
Ask a doctor before use if you have
- stomach pain
- nausea
- vomiting
- noticed a sudden change in bowel habits that continues over a period of 2 weeks
Stop use and ask a doctor if
you have rectal bleeding or fail to have a bowel movement after the use of a laxative.
These may indicate a serious condition.
If pregnant or breast-feeding,
ask a health professional before use.
Keep out of reach of children.
In case of overdose,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away (1-800-222-1222).
Directions
- take preferably at bedtime or as directed by a doctor
|
age |
starting dosage |
maximum dosage |
|
adults and children 12 years and over |
2 tablets once a day |
4 tablets twice a day |
|
children 6 to under 12 years |
1 tablet once a day |
2 tablets twice a day |
|
children 2 to under 6 years |
1/2 tablet once a day |
1 tablet twice a day |
|
children under 2 years |
ask a doctor |
ask a doctor |
